After Barack Obama was re-elected President of the United States, one woman from Turlock, Denise Helms by her name, took to her Facebook page to vent, saying she hoped someone would assassinate him on his second run. The Secret Service is looking into the threat.

“Another 4 years of this [N-word]. Maybe he will get assassinated this term,” Helms wrote on her Facebook wall.

She later deleted the post but it was online long enough to be seen by a handful of people and, from there, spread like wild fire.

The Secret Service too found out about it and is looking into the situation as a potential threat to the life of the President.

Helms, on her part, isn’t really that worried. She believes she did nothing wrong, and insists that she wouldn’t personally go out to make an attempt on Obama’s life. Neither did she encourage someone else to do it.

However, if someone did and even succeeded in it, she wouldn’t bat an eyelid.

“The assassination part is kind of harsh. I’m not saying I’d go do that or anything like that, by any means, but if it was to happen I don’t think I’d care one bit,” she tells Fox40.

“Well, it’s not something I would dwell on. It’s not something I would be upset about,” Helms stresses.

As for the use of the N-word, the woman insists she’s not racist, saying her friends of various races and cultures can attest to that.

Fox40 notes that Helms will probably get away with the Facebook slur / threat because, legally, she did nothing wrong. Nevertheless, “if the Secret Service perceives her as a credible threat, she faces a Class D felony charge,” the same media outlet points out.
